Japan Invests in Fuel-Cell Cars to Reduce Pollution

Japan's government and leading automakers, including Toyota Motor Corp, are collaborating to accelerate the development of fuel-cell cars. This technology, which uses hydrogen as fuel, has the potential to significantly reduce automotive pollution, despite being currently costly and complex.
